Sky Bet Championship: Derby 0-0 Burnley

Derby had claims for a penalty turned down in the seventh minute when Chris Martin collided with the onrushing Heaton. Crucially though, Heaton had got a touch on the ball. The Rams remained on the front foot for the rest of the first half but could not penetrate a well-organised Burnley backline. Burnley might have taken the lead just before half-time when a David Jones corner created uncertainty in the Derby six-yard box and the ball bobbled about before Boyd hooked it over the crossbar. Derby resumed after the interval where they had left off and Keogh powered a near-post header narrowly over the crossbar from a Johnny Russell corner. But the story was largely much the same as the first 45 minutes as Clement's team, while enjoying sustained periods of pressure, never troubled Heaton. When the Clarets keeper was beaten by another Keogh header in the 77th minute Tendayi Darikwa was in the right place at the right time, as he had been for much of the match, to nod away the ball from just in front of his goal line. George Thorne worked Heaton for the first time a minute later with a 25-yard shot that the former Manchester United trainee athletically tipped away.

Chelsea striker Diego Costa should have been sent off, claims Arsenal boss Arsene Wenger

He can do what he wants, he stays on and everybody else who responds to him has to be sent off. I think it is unacceptable his behaviour," said Wenger. "If you look well at the pictures what he does to Koscielny before he pushes him down he hits him in the face and the throat, he always gets away with it. "It is surprising and I don't understand Mike Dean's decision at all, not on the sending-off - why does Diego Costa stay on the pitch and Gabriel sent off? Wenger conceded that Gabriel deserved his red card for kicking Costa in a melee of protesting players at the end of the first half. Gabriel walks off the pitch in front Wenger as he is shown a red card Gabriel walks off the pitch in front Wenger as he is shown a red card "Gabriel is guilty for getting involved of course he should not have reacted at all," he said. "We expected that kind of game. We were not surprised but I expect the referee to make the right decision." Asked if he felt retrospective action from the Football Association was called for, Wenger replied: "That is the least they could do, but he will do the same again next week and the week after and he always gets away with it. "For me, it is always in provocation and he uses well the naivety of Mike Dean today. "Look at the pictures, it tells you a lot on slow motion. Before the cross comes in he hits him.

Real Madrid 1-0 Granada: Karim Benzema header edges Real Madrid past Granada

Injuries to Gareth Bale and Sergio Ramos in the 4-0 win over Shakhtar Donetsk in midweek forced Rafa Benitez to recall Pepe to defence and hand Lucas Vazquez his start for the club. Granada were thrashed 9-1 here last season, but the Andalusian side appeared to have learned the lessons from that day and coach Jose Ramon Sandoval employed an intelligent game plan based on deep defending and purposeful counter-attacking. Their approach meant Madrid did not create a clear opening until the 20th minute, when Isco played in Ronaldo, Andres Fernandez saved the Portuguese's shot and the ball dropped to Vazquez, who flashed the rebound well wide with the goal gaping. Granada went straight down the other end and thought they had taken a shock lead when Youssef El Arabi passed a low cross into the net, but the Moroccan was harshly ruled offside. Madrid recovered from this scare and grew in confidence. Fernandez spilled a free-kick from Ronaldo but got up in time to save Vazquez's attempt on the rebound with his shin, and on the half-hour mark the goalkeeper saved a stinging effort from Luka Modric with his feet. Isco then flashed a shot just wide of the far post, which an anguished Ronaldo was inches away from connecting with. The Portuguese also narrowly failed to get on the end of a cross from Benzema a minute before the break. At the other end, Granada striker Isaac Success was denied by the quick reactions of Madrid goalkeeper Keylor Navas, and the visitors continued to play well in the second half.

Bournemouth 2-0 Sunderland: Ritchie rocket

Matt Ritchie scored a sublime goal and Callum Wilson was on the scoresheet again as Bournemouth beat Sunderland 2-0 to leave the Black Cats bottom. Cherries boss Eddie Howe uncharacteristically made five changes to the side which lost at Norwich last weekend but he was rewarded as his team were straight out of the traps. Sunderland had hardly touched the ball before Wilson scored his fifth Premier League goal of the campaign and a stunner from Matt Ritchie put them out of sight of Sunderland, who had defender Younes Kaboul sent off in the second half after the France international had been given the run-around by Wilson. The last time the Black Cats were on the south coast they capitulated in an 8-0 defeat at Southampton, but although they looked in danger of a repeat, Dick Advocaat’s side rallied and former Bournemouth loanee Jermain Defoe missed a golden chance before Jeremain Lens saw an effort wrongly disallowed for offside. Howe, who played alongside Defoe during his stint with the Cherries, may have labelled the striker the best finisher he has ever seen but Wilson may soon give him a run for his money as the man whose goals saw Bournemouth reach the Premier League struck inside the opening four minutes. Sunderland goalkeeper Costel Pantilimon had blasted a clearance out of the modest Vitality Stadium but the hosts were quick to react and Simon Francis found Dan Gosling with the resulting throw-in, with the former Newcastle man sliding in Wilson, who held off Kaboul to fire home the opener. If that goal was impressive, the second that followed five minutes later was spectacular. Sunderland cleared a near-post corner but only as far as Ritchie, who controlled the ball on his chest and flashed a volley past Pantilimon before the former Manchester City man could move. Howe said ahead of the game that keeping Defoe quiet would make the difference for his side, but when the former Tottenham man was slipped through on goal he could not reduce the arrears as Artur Boruc kept out his low shot. Advocaat introduced Jack Rodwell at half-time and the midfielder saw an effort deflect behind for a corner from which Lens scored a diving header, only to see the assistant referee wrongly flag for offside. The visitors had their tails up and Fabio Borini arrowed a long-range strike inches over Boruc’s goal as they looked to get a foothold on the game.

Swansea 0-0 Everton: Stones brilliant in draw

John Stones was the star as Everton and Swansea played out an entertaining 0-0 draw, with Kevin Mirallas sent off late on. Defender Stones was the subject of a number of bids from Premier League champions Chelsea this summer, but continued to prove his worth for the Everton cause with a number of impressive blocks and tackles against Swansea at the Liberty Stadium. Both sides had chances to win, with Bafetimbi Gomis and Jefferson Monteo going close for the hosts as Romelu Lukaku and Brendan Galloway both spurned opportunities themselves. Substitute Mirallas was then dismissed in second half stoppage time just 112 seconds after coming on for a late challenge on substitute Modou Barrow as the two sides settled for a draw. The Toffees carried the greatest threat for much of an entertaining contest which somehow remained goalless despite the amount of clear-cut chances created. Stones and Ross Barkley shone throughout but Everton could not take advantage of the latter’s excellent approach play, with Lukaku the biggest culprit in front of goal for the visitors. Swansea also had their moments to bounce back from last weekend’s shock defeat at Watford with Tim Howard saving smartly on a few occasions – but Everton might have had strong claims for a penalty when Ashley Williams appeared to trip Steven Naismith late on. Everton’s proud record of never having lost to Swansea in the league stood at 20 games but the Toffees suffered a blow before kick-off when Seamus Coleman failed to recover from a hamstring injury. Tyias Browning was handed his first Premier League start at right-back and with Brendan Galloway, who was only making his seventh top-flight appearance, on the left there was an inexperienced look about Everton’s full-backs. It was an area Swansea were no doubt keen to exploit, particularly as Montero had returned to the left side of their attack following a thigh problem, and Browning was given an indication of the task ahead of him inside five seconds when the Ecuadorian flier went past him.
